Book of Colossians 4:12 spoke out clearly about labor in prayer, “Epaphras, who is one of you, a bondservant of Christ, greets you, always laboring fervently for you in prayers, that you may stand perfect and complete in all the will of God.” Labor is prayer. In life, nothing is delivered without prayer. James 5:16 pointed it out; “…The effective, fervent prayer of a righteous man avails much.” A desire for things without prayer is an error. Jesus prayed for Peter for Peter’s faith not to fail. Luke 22:32 mentioned, But I have prayed for you, that your faith should not fail; and when you have returned to Me, strengthen your brethren.” Notably, Jesus was constantly in labor of prayer at the middle of night as His prayers were power loaded for manifestation. Labor is evident in Jesus life as He prayed with sweat like blood. Luke 22:44 testified the labor of prayer of Jesus, “And being in agony, He prayed more earnestly. Then His sweat became like great drops of blood falling down to the ground.”
The bible mentioned numbers of testimonies about how labor prayer delivered manifestation. Jacob’s wrestle overnight was his labor prayer of breakthrough. Genesis 32:22-25 stated Jacob’s labor in prayer, “And he arose that night and took his two wives, his two female servants, and his eleven sons, and crossed over the ford of Jabbok.  He took them, sent them over the brook, and sent over what he had.  Then Jacob was left alone; and a Man wrestled with him until the breaking of day.  Now when He saw that He did not prevail against him, He touched the socket of his hip; and the socket of Jacob’s hip was out of joint as He wrestled with him.” Jacob’s labor in prayer delivered his expectation as it is written, “Then Jacob asked, saying, “Tell me Your name, I pray.” And He said, “Why is it that you ask about My name?” And He blessed him there.”” (Genesis 32:29)
The Labor prayer for manifestation was evidence in Jabez as he desired to be changed from pain to gain. The bible recorded about Jabez, “Now Jabez was more honorable than his brothers, and his mother called his name Jabez, saying, “Because I bore him in pain.”  And Jabez called on the God of Israel saying, “Oh, that You would bless me indeed, and enlarge my territory, that Your hand would be with me, and that You would keep me from evil, that I may not cause pain!” So God granted him what he requested.” (1 Chronicles 4:9-10) Jabez labored in prayer as manifestation of his prayer was established.
